Dysfunction of Olfaction After SARS-CoV-2 Infection: Morphological and Histomolecular Investigation of Olfactory Cleft Biopsies and Cytobrushes

Investigation of the mechanisms of persistent SARS-CoV-2 associated olfactory dysfunction (OD) in patients with well-documented olfactory function. The investigators plan to collect olfactory cleft biopsies and cytobrushes in COVID-19 patients and controls.
详细描述
An explorative prospective clinical study using human body materials of living post-COVID-19 patients with and without OD, to study the mechanisms of persisting olfactory dysfunction. Patients consult ENT specialist for medical purposes and undergo standard-of-care diagnostics and management. The collected tissues from the olfactory cleft mucosa will be analyzed using single cell RNA sequencing and RNAscope combined with immunohistochemistry.

入选标准
- •Olfactory Dysfunction group: Presence of evident OD (Parosmia, Threshold-Discrimination-Identification (TDI)-score ≤24, Subjective abnormal quantitative olfactory function; measured by a visual analogue score (VAS) of smell impairment ≥5/10
- •Control group: No OD (TDI-score >30.5.)
排除标准
- •Presence of concomitant nasal mucosal pathology that might affect olfactory function or bias the study investigations
- •Use of anticoagulation therapy
- •Allergy to local anesthetics

Analysis of olfactory cleft biopsies
时间窗: From enrollment of 1 patient until analyzed, 1 month
Morphological and histomolecular differences between OD and control patients * Evaluating tissue pathology: * Metaplasia * hypertrophy * aberrant scar formation * apoptosis * presence of inflammatory cells \[H\&E, CD68 and CD3 stainings, RNAscope\] * Presence of SARS-CoV-2 RNA * Percentage of OSNs versus sustentacular cells; maturation of OSNs
Analysis of olfactory cytobrushes
时间窗: From enrollment of 1 patient until analyzed, 1 month
Morphological and histomolecular differences between OD and control patients * Evaluating tissue pathology: * Metaplasia * hypertrophy * aberrant scar formation * apoptosis * presence of inflammatory cells \[H\&E, CD68 and CD3 stainings, RNAscope\] * Presence of SARS-CoV-2 RNA * In the olfactory epithelium: percentage of OSNs versus sustentacular cells; maturation of OSNs
